Do you accept CRT TVs in Miami Lakes? +
Yes. We accept CRT (tube) TVs of all sizes — even those 200-pound monsters from the 90s. CRTs require special handling due to lead content, which is why they can't go in regular trash. We ensure proper recycling at certified facilities near Miami Lakes.

Is it illegal to throw away TVs in Florida? +
Yes. Florida law prohibits TVs and monitors from household waste due to hazardous materials including lead (CRTs) and mercury (flat screens). Miami-Dade County enforces this strictly. Umuve ensures every TV is properly recycled per state and federal regulations.

Miami Lakes Disposal Rules to Know

Miami-Dade County charges for bulk pickup beyond 2 items per week. Electronics and appliances require separate pickup scheduling through 311. Hazardous waste goes to Miami-Dade Home Chemical Collection Centers. Miami Lakes HOA actively monitors curbside appearance — schedule removal before placing items outside. Main Street businesses follow town center waste rules.
